Tecnología, Internet y juegos
444 meneos
12407 clics
El caso del empleado que programó fallos periódicos en su software para así asegurarse de tener siempre trabajo

El caso del empleado que programó fallos periódicos en su software para así asegurarse de tener siempre trabajo

David A. Tinley era un empleado de 62 años de Siemens en Pensilvania, Estados Unidos, que ante la creciente ola de proyectos de automatización un día decidió idear la manera de tener trabajo siempre. Vamos, buscó la manera ser indispensable y no perder su fuente de ingresos ante la posible llegada de un nuevo software que hiciera su trabajo. Desde el año 2000, Tinley fue el responsable de programar un software basado en hojas de cálculo, donde Siemens se encargaba de gestionar los pedidos de equipos eléctricos. El detalle es que dentro de esta

| etiquetas: empleado , fallo de software , programacion , trabajo , programa
169 275 5 K 244
169 275 5 K 244
12»
  1. #90 Ctrl + A, Ctrl + Shift + /
  2. #32 Ese día es hoy. Cajas negras everywhere.
  3. #10 Por 6 meses de trullo y 7500 de multa, a unos 200k que cobrara al año...pues tu diras si le salia a cuenta o no.
  4. #14 Efectivamente, muy poco me parece.
  5. Al igual que en todos los coches modernos... bonita caja negra que "rompe" misteriosamente y solo conectando un cable y apretando un boton vuelve todo a su ser... después de haber pagado la minuta, claro.
  6. #5 En el caso que comentas el problema es grave pero imagina en la sanidad privada. ...
  7. #42 Task failed successfully  media
  8. #77 Porque dices "code reviews"...no queda tan guay como revisiones de código?
  9. #83 pues yo lo habria llamado "importeDescontadoAlCliente" xD
  10. #96 ¿no pueden estar las sondas estropeadas y dar un falso aviso? todo funciona bien pero como las sondas están mal, dan avería.
  11. #98 Pues he visto cosas peores. En una tabla de la base de datos, los campos IMPORTE_TOTAL, y TOTAL_IMPORTE. Y me pongo a preguntar y nadie sabe nada. Al final uno era el importe total de la factura, y otro ese mismo importe pero sin tener en cuenta una serie de productos especiales.
  12. #108 Por dos razones, primero porque es un termino especifico que tiene unas implicaciones especificas concretas y es aceptado en una profesión donde es un estandard de facto el uso del inglés y segundo porque me da la gana.

    Si digo "revision de codigo" puede ser una auditoria de codigo u otra cosa y dar lugar a error.

    Por cierto, tu comentario es para quedar guay o tienes algo que aportar a lo que viene siendo el "topic" de discusión?
  13. #112 Alma cántaro. No es un termino especifico. Es un término en inglés que para ti tiene una definición específica. Una auditoria es una auditoria aqui y en ingles (code Audit).
    Mi comentario era pasa saber porque metes palabras en inglés escribiendo en castellano cuando no son nombres propios, ni siquiera tecnicismos.
    Simple ignorancia por lo que veo.
  14. #113 Veo que tienes 0 que aportar al tema del que hablamos y vienes aqui a dartelas de pulcro del lenguaje. Y encima a llamar ignorante a la gente. Hale! Al ignore :-)
  15. #110 es curiosamente una sonda redundante para que eso no ocurra, la primera vez lo lleve a la Volvo y me querían soplar 2k lurus por cambiar el catalizador. Más unos extras que "estamos obligados a arreglar todo lo que marca el ordenador o no podemos arreglar el coche"

    No me garantizaban que realmente el error iba a desaparecer.

    Lo lleve a un taller de confianza y allí me dijeron que no venían nada que hiciera pensar que el catalizador estaba mal, pero que por 2k pavos, que tirara con el coche hasta que reventara el motor, que no valía la pena el precio.

    3 años llevo.
  16. #114 el que pica, ajos come.
  17. #5 Ese era mi antiguo jefe de los programadores. Yo les resolvía el pollo siendo de sistemas.
    Y el muy HdP siempre echando balones fuera y admitiendo las cosas solo a mí y en voz baja.

    Pero bueno, aunque lo hubiera gritado, no hubiera pasado nada, era el «jefe» y yo no era persona, así llamaban a los externos.

    El día que me lo cruce por la calle ... pegarle no, pero escupirle a la cara fijo.
  18. #111 Veo eso y subo a TOTAL, TOTAL2 y TOTAL_2
  19. #6 Si la empresa invierte en mejorar el software, un programador nunca es prescindible.
  20. Posteriormente lo contratarón en EA
  21. #84 Jajaja no me extraña. Pero vamos yo estoy en un sitio tranquilo y pequeño seremos unos 50 currantes.
  22. #82 No te falta razón. Pero que sepas que lo de tu empresa es la excepción mas que la regla. La ñapa y la ausencia de procedimientos que garanticen la calidad es el estándar en la mayoría de empresas, incluyendo (o especialmente) las del ibex 35.
  23. #91 Ha estafado una cantidad considerable de dinero. Que esperabas exactamente?
  24. #122 Ya no trabajo en España y por suerte aquí, es mas la regla que la excepción.

    Pero si, lo que dices es cierto, desgraciadamente en España suele ser así: manager chapucero que termina cargando el peso de sus errores sobre los hombros de los desgraciados que estan paleando mierda en desarrollo y proyectos que salen a flote gracias al esfuerzo de esos pobres desgraciados que suelen currar extra sin cobrar. (Lo se porque me ha tocado en su día, como a casi todos)

    Creo que es evidente, que un tio de estos que mete codigo mierdero o ñapas de forma torticera, no solo perjudica al cliente, sino que lastra al resto del equipo (aparte de quemarlos innecesariamente) deberia de ser algo que se controle milimetricamente. Pero claro, "er hefe" en españa esta mas preocupado de si te vas de tu puesto en hora o si has tomado 3 cafes en lugar de 1 y cosas geniales asi.
  25. #63 No, no lo es. Si me encuentro que los desarrollos de un equipo fallan reiteradamente o no se ajustan a unos mínimos criterios de calidad y buenas prácticas... RFP y que venga otro.

    La competencia es muy grande como para andar con esas mierdas.
  26. #110 Sí que pueden. A mí me pasó con la caldera de agua caliente y cafección. De repente un día se queda con el quemador encendido fijo, aunque no estaba circulando agua. Al encender y apagar se arregló, pero llamé al servicio técnico (tenemos mantenimiento contratado) y conté lo que había pasado.

    Cuando vino el técnico le conté lo ocurrido, abre la caldera, directamente desconecta un cable y la avería se repite, y me dice:

    - Se quedó así ¿verdad?
    - Pues sí,
    - Es el sensor de temperatura, te lo cambio.

    Ese fallo no volvió a repetirse nunca más.
  27. #123 multa para que devuelva hasta el ultimo dolar estafado + los intereses + penalización por las perdidas ocasionadas + daños? Pero que puto sentido tiene meter a alguien en prisión por este tipo de delito?
  28. #127 El mismo que por cualquier otro delito. Le podían caer hasta 10 años y le han caído 6 meses, yo creo que es razonable.
  29. #46 Me recuerda a la película "El gran Vazquez", como le explica al hijo que cuando ya a timado a todos en el barrio, lo ha "quemado", y tiene que mudarse :-D
  30. #108 Son los mismos gilipollas que dicen “commit” en lugar de “confirmación” o “Pull Request” en lugar de “Solicitud de integración de cambios”.

    Los mismos imbéciles que programan en inglés en lugar de la hermosa lengua cervantina. Donde haya un bonito “if listaVacía()”, con su tilde, que se quite todo lo demás.

    Malditos snobs que se fuerzan en hablar como el resto de profesionales de su sector!
  31. #63 “por favor, mete bugs” como si fuera posible no hacerlo xD xD xD

    Es absurdo y quien os lo pide (o al revés, quien os pida que “no metáis bugs”) no tienen ni la más putísima idea de desarrollo de software
  32. #32 Existen algunas otras formas similares llevadas a cabo por grandes empresas. Lo conocemos como obsolescencia programada.
  33. #33 salchichas!
  34. #5 ¿Es que donde curras no sabéis lo que es un repositorio de código, tipo TFS o similar? :clap:
  35. #108 seguramente #77 trabaja fuera de España, al final las palabras técnicas las terminas diciendo siempre en inglés.
  36. #89 Y que quieres que te diga el coche?
    DTC00918?
    (Por ejemplo).
  37. #3 y tampoco conoce los sistemas de escritotio remoto
  38. #97 Lamentable que haya gente o empresas que recurra a estas prácticas.
  39. #101 Perdona, C-x h, M-; :troll:
  40. #131 si depurar consiste en eliminar errores del software entonces programar es meterlos... Eso está claro
  41. #131 Ya lo se, aunque puedes evitarlo en muchisima medida con estrategias correctas de testing o haciendo TDD (igualmente siempre puede haber algo, el objetivo es sacar algo sin bugs).

    Aqui no, de hecho me decian que metiese algo a pelo pa k les petase

    Y no. No es trol
  42. #125 pues ojala aprendiesen de eso en las consultoras.

    Y no te creas. Los contraros y rolletes politicos hacen complicado los cambios eh?

    Que lo normal es que haya progrmadores bastante malos Y cabrones xD

    Ya no estoy en esa empresa, pero que por eso no me extraña lo que ha dicho
  43. #69 diselo a las big 5 de mierdicarnicas.

    A mi tambien me parecio una locura y era un cliente grande y no publico

    Y mas me jodio por que soy un advocate del testinf, ci y cd, feedback continuo, mejora... me pedian que trabajase mal, adrede. En fin
  44. #97 Estoy flipando. La picaresca española versión siglo XXI, con la diferencia de que aquí somos nosotros los ciegos ya que nunca vas a poder ver el código.
  45. #64 y el sector es...
  46. #135 Todo lo contrario. Yo trabajo fuera de España (estoy ahora de vacas por aqui) y generalmente cuando "vives" en inglés, ves que lo que antes parecia un palabro técnico es simplemente una palabra más. A una revision lo llaman revision. A una auditoria, lo llaman auditoria. Los ingleses no se complican.
  47. Lamentable
  48. #11 perdón negativo por error, dedazo, te compenso en otro comentario
  49. #7 #31 Esto es como los cartuchos de tinta que se "gastan" a los X Tantos usos aunque se haya usado el modo economico.
    #96 No entiendo que el catalizador estropee el motor ¿tal vez por las correcciones de la lambda?
    En un foro toyoto tambien lo he visto. Un error del catalizador y demas, y lo restea y en la ITV le da los gases bien.
    Podria ser que tapase un fallo que no fuese perjudicial para el coche, pero contaminase mas. Pero si la ITV dice que cataliza bien, debe funcionar bien la anticontaminación.
    #81 Ese profesor invento el Shareware. jeje. Si hizo eso seria porque estaba prevenido: o le habia pasado, o le habian avisado o sospechaba.
    #86 " En resumen, que este tío de la noticia era un sinvergüenza, pero en determinadas situaciones puedo entender este tipo de acciones."
    Efectivamente, no se puede ser bueno y colaborador solo por una parte. Si empresario explota all trabajador, es normal que use sus armas y veo raro que no pase mas. Me da mas pena por el clliente que en principio no tiene culpa pero sufre por parte de la empresa o el trabajador rebotado.

    Ha habido hilos en meneame, con comentarios contando lo contrario. Empleados que encuentran la forma de hacer un trabajo mas eficientemente y son despedidos o perjudicados de otra forma, porque su puesto ya no es necesario y ahorrarse un sueldo es una tentación muy grande.
  50. #124 se puede decir el pais?

    Yo tuve un profe que no solo perjudicaba a los alumnos sino tambien a sus profesores.
  51. #145 Clínica veterinaria, pero no se lo digas a nadie.
12»
comentarios cerrados

menéame